Output 667a7bef1d0525ac661abfe8d84d79f8c8fb1663af9eb108af29339d7dbbb82f:0

value
52420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ce971bffaafda2aed7fb01d8803c546520e823d OP_EQUAL
address
35nVJyrdUYBM6maMqXYCJTeTxpkyJEdt21
transaction
667a7bef1d0525ac661abfe8d84d79f8c8fb1663af9eb108af29339d7dbbb82f
confirmations
511002
spent
true